Understanding Your Edelbrock Carburetor and Fuel Mixture

If you are experiencing issues with your Edelbrock carburetor and suspect that you are receiving an excess of fuel, the solution often lies in adjusting the metering rods. These components play a crucial role in controlling the fuel flow, and their size directly impacts the air-to-fuel ratio in your engine.

What Are Metering Rods?

Metering rods are intricately designed to regulate the flow of fuel in your carburetor. They work by interacting with other components within the carburetor, ultimately determining the amount of fuel that enters the engine. Larger metering rods allow for a greater volume of fuel, resulting in a richer mixture. Conversely, smaller metering rods restrict the flow of fuel, leading to a leaner mixture and less fuel.

Steps to Adjust Your Metering Rods

1. Identify the Current Rod Size

The first step in properly adjusting your metering rods is to determine the current size of the rods you are using. This can typically be done by referring to the specifications provided with your carburetor or by physically measuring the rods. It’s essential to have the exact measurements at your disposal before making any adjustments.

2. Choose Smaller Rods

Once you have identified the current size of your metering rods, you should opt for a set of smaller rods. Smaller metering rods will help you create a leaner mixture by restricting the fuel flow. Ensure that the rods you select are compatible with your carburetor model to avoid any compatibility issues.

3. Install and Test

After selecting the smaller rods, you can proceed to install them into your carburetor. Make sure to follow the manufacturer's instructions carefully to ensure a proper fit and function. Once the new rods are in place, you should perform a test run of your engine to observe any changes in performance. If the engine runs smoothly and the fuel mixture is improved, your adjustments are likely successful.

Additional Considerations

It’s important to note that while adjusting the metering rods is a straightforward process, other factors such as the size of the jets and overall engine tuning can also impact the air-fuel mixture. Ensuring that the float levels in your carburetor are correct can further optimize fuel delivery, contributing to a more efficient and reliable engine performance.
